Working on getting the engine back together and hit a snag. When tightening all of the rod caps on the rotating assembly spins "fine", get to #4 rod and as soon as I torque the bolts it pinches the crank and it will no longer spin. Polished crank, honed/cleaned block, cleaned pistons. I'm taking it back to the machine shop in a few hours to see if they can see what happened, only things I can think of are they mixed the rod caps or a bearing issue. After tearing it down at least 2 times and checking everything again I determined it to be the #4 rod causing the problem.

Caliper powder coating is $70 per caliper. Plus the cost of the rebuild kit. They all need rebuilt when powder coating as I strip them all the way down to clean and blast them. Non-OEM rebuild kits are $15.00 each so that totals $85.00 per caliper.
Total cost for all 4 calipers powder coated and rebuilt is $340. Then Shipping is additional cost.
